Saw this on CAG and didn't see it posted here. Basically you get a text message that will get you $20 off the normal price of $50. For more details/discussion, you can check CAG and/or SD.
What you will need: Reward Zone membership (free) Cell phone with text message
Legitimate way to do this: -Text "Gamer" to 332211. This signs you up to Best Buy reward zone alert thingy. I think they text you game related deals. -Once signed up, within a few hours, you should get a text saying: Show this msg & Save $20 on XBox Live 12 Month Card. Sku: 9636222 Expires 11/14 Rz Members Only. Limit 1.-Go to BB, pick up a subscription card, have them scan your Reward Zone card, then show them this text message.

monvivant said: OP does the deal have an expiration date in particular? i've never done xbox live so i don't know if i should sign up at all, after all my console doesn't even come with any games.. (but i did hear xbox live is awesome!) The text says it expires on 11/14. Basically with your xbox, you get free xbox live Silver membership. That gives you access to downloadable content like music, movies, add-ons, demo. Gold membership (which is what this is) gives you the ability to play games against other people online. If that's something you're not interested in, you probably don't need it.
One thing you can do is to buy this now, but don't activate it. Once you get your xbox, I think they give you like a few days or few weeks (I can't remember for sure) of free xbox live gold subscription. If you like it, you can activate it. if you feel like you don't need it, you can return this card or sell it on craigslist or something.

Yuyak said: monvivant said: Gold membership (which is what this is) gives you the ability to play games against other people online. If that's something you're not interested in, you probably don't need it.
It also lets you use the xbox for Netflix viewing, gives you access to some content that is only available for gold subscribers, and earlier access to some content/demos than silver.
My son loves downloading and playing the game demo's, and that sure saves me a bunch of money buying games, but the gold users get to download the new demos about a week earlier than the silver users. He's regularly disappointed when he sees something new and has a to wait.
So a couple of dollars a month might be well spent.

gracyon said: grab another to tape under the xbox until we need it Glad it worked for you too. Just so you know, you can stack your subscription cards for up to 3yrs worth. That is, if you activate both 12-months cards now, your subscription will expire 24months from now. My subscription right now is until May 2011. I guess there's some advantages to not activate both (say, in case you want to start your second 12months later with a gap in between), but if you're worried about losing it or something you can just use both now.
